All you need to know about visiting Three Sisters Springs

Three Sisters Springs is a series of three shallow, interconnected springs owned by the district and the City of Crystal River and managed by the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service. It is home to the largest concentration of manatees in Florida during manatee season and provides them with a safe, clean environment to thrive.

Exciting updates to the Save Crystal River Grass Restoration Project

Based on our most recent Johnson Engineering report, success in our restored areas is obvious. We are now seeing in our pilot project Phase 1A (where it all began!) a massive increase in at least 13 different species, the highest population being the amphipod Hyalella azteca. These prey species attract fish, birds and water fowl, and many of our native species.
